THE CRUELTY OF THE BLOCKADE

The indignation upon reading this doesn't stem from the situation itself. If these scribblers had the decency to consult official documents, they would have found more substance there. The last meeting of the Central Committee analyzed the critical situation across the board. Public transportation covers only 42% of the country's needs, construction has plummeted to 41%, and production has halved. Due to fuel shortages, garbage trucks are out of service, and trash is piling up. The electricity deficit has reached 2,000 megawatts, and the water service is compromised. There are shortages of gas and electricity; daily life is a struggle. And yes, we know, some families are only eating one meal a day, and the exodus for economic reasons is bleeding the country dry. MEXICO CITY (Sputnik) - The Cuban government has updated its plan for transitioning the country to martial law in the event of possible external aggression, Cuban President Miguel Diaz-Canel Bermudez said on Thursday.

"This Saturday, the National Defense Council met to analyze and approve plans and measures for the transition to martial law as part of the country's preparations within the framework of the strategic concept of the people's war," Diaz-Canel told a press conference.

The Cuban government has updated all plans for repelling aggression related to the working bodies of the National Defense Council, the president said, adding that they have been updated and clarified taking into account "experience gained from recent international conflicts."

Diaz-Canel explained that the publication of information about the meeting of the National Defense Council does not mean that Cuba has entered a state of martial law.

"We are preparing in case at some point it becomes necessary to move to a state of war," the president added.
